What could you use ConceptSeek for?

ConceptSeek helps you study serious topics across trusted sources, recover ideas you cannot easily keyword search, and navigate long-form material with much greater precision.

Research a topic across trusted sources

Find the exact moments a subject is discussed across the videos, podcasts, documents, and articles you have already chosen.

Recover ideas without exact keywords

Search by concept, not just wording, and surface relevant passages even when you do not remember the precise phrase.

See how sources connect

Trace where your materials converge, diverge, or contradict one another without having to read or watch everything in full again.

Create a personal knowledge library

Bring together the sources you trust and turn them into a structured library you can search by topic, concept, and connection.

Test a thesis against evidence

Compare your idea with trusted content and quickly find the passages that support, refine, or challenge it.

Make long-form research usable

Turn scattered videos, lectures, PDFs, notes, and articles into a searchable library that becomes more valuable over time.
